About Core Sound Imaging
Core Sound Imaging, a PSG company, is redefining the future of medical imaging through innovative, cloud-based technology. Our flagship platform, Studycast®, is a comprehensive PACS solution designed to enhance operational efficiency, reduce costs, and accelerate the delivery of patient care.
Studycast seamlessly integrates the entire imaging workflow — from EMR to exam, to report, and back to EMR — within a secure, cloud-based environment. Its intuitive interface enables clinicians to view diagnostic-quality images and generate structured reports anytime, anywhere, ensuring timely and informed clinical decisions. About The Role
The Growth Marketing Manager will own marketing initiatives to drive awareness, interest, and qualified traffic and leads. This role focuses on paid media, multi-channel campaigns, and performance optimization to accelerate pipeline growth.
What You'll Do
Paid Media Channel Ownership:
- Plan, execute, and optimize Google Search and Display campaigns, including keyword strategy, bidding, and creative testing.
- Own evergreen top-of-funnel channels designed to drive awareness and conversions, such as programmatic ABM, content syndication, and paid social.
- Responsible for daily monitoring of inbound activity and ensuring smooth handoff to sales.
- Manage marketing budget allocation for paid channels and forecast spend.
- Conduct A/B testing for ads, landing pages, and CTAs to improve conversion rates.
- Plan, executive, manage, and optimize multi-channel acquisition campaigns (paid social, retargeting, display, and sponsored content).
- Monitor and report on campaign performance, leveraging analytics to improve ROI.
- Collaborate with Product Marketing and Lifecycle Marketing managers to ensure consistent messaging across channels.
- Manage projects in Asana, following internal and project management best practices and retaining responsibility for tracking project execution and hitting deadlines.
- Stay current on digital marketing trends and competitive strategies.

- Bachelor’s degree in Marketing, Business, or related field.
- 5 years in growth or performance marketing roles.
- Expertise in directly managing and optimizing Google Ads, paid social platforms, and analytics tools (Google Analytics, HubSpot reporting).
- Self-starter with experience fully owning and executing multi-channel B2B marketing campaigns, preferably in the healthcare and/or SaaS space.
- Strong background in HubSpot and building marketing automation programs.
- Strong understanding of demand generation and lead acquisition strategies.
- Data-driven mindset with experience in campaign optimization.
- Good communicator with strong aptitude for cross-functional collaboration.
- Experience working with sales teams to develop pipeline acceleration strategies and optimize lead quality.
- Experience with Asana, Monday.com, or similar project management tools.
